22-1-2009 - tough week OkMy mood while writing this blog:
Ok



Well, here's the latest. My husband felt pain in his right testicle last week and called the Urologist. He got an appointment, got an ultrasound, and found that the pain was due to a 1" mass. The next morning he had surgery to remove his entire right testicle. They made a 4" incision above his groin and removed the lymphatic chord and the testicle. He is healing well now. The doctor sent the removed testicle to be biopsied, and found the mass to be a malignant tumor. He also found more little tumors in the portion of lymphatic chord they removed, which could be a sign that the cancer has spread up into his body. Today at 1:15pm we have a CT scan to check his abdomen & pelvis for more cancer. His urologist should have the results from the CT scan tonight, or tomorrow at the latest, and will present them to the Cancer Board for treatment analysis on Monday. Fortunately, Testicular Embroynal Cell Cancer is CURABLE with chemotherapy, rather than just going into remission.

Anyways, please pray that the CT scan shows he is clear from any spreading, and he won't have to continue with chemo.

On top of all this, my OB told me at my appt last week that she suspected baby boy might not be growing big enough, due to the abnormal AFP test results from 17 weeks. She sent me to get an ultrasound yesterday (at 34 weeks), and it showed him weighing approximately 5lbs, 13oz! He measured a couple weeks ahead on everything! So hopefully we have a healthy baby boy growing in there! She is going to do another ultrasound in 2 weeks, and if his growth rate is under the 15th percentile then she is going to induce me at 37 weeks. I feel confident that my little man is doing just fine, but am not worried in the slightest about him coming a few weeks early! However, the longer he stays in there, the more time the hubs has to recover.

I will update you all again as we learn more.
